A mesothelioma lawyer with experience will prepare and submit the necessary paperwork for your claim. They will also gather and compile the evidence needed to support your claim. Additionally, they will determine if you are eligible for compensation from an asbestos trust fund. Unlike lawsuits, trust funds can pay out claims quickly and without having to undergo lengthy legal processes.

Veterans who have been exposed to asbestos should contact mesothelioma attorneys who has a wealth of experience in military cases. The mesothelioma lawyers of these firms can help veterans with VA benefits and compensation, such as Dependency & Indemnity Compensation (DIC), Survivors Pension (SP), Aid and Attendance Benefits (AAF) and CHAMPVA Health Care. They can also help with a mesothelioma suit against negligent asbestos companies.

Mesothelioma is a deadly cancer caused by exposure to toxic asbestos. Asbestos is a microscopic fiber that is present in a variety of building materials. It was extensively used in the construction industry due to its flexibility, strength, and fire-resistant qualities. People working in industries like shipbuilding, mining and construction were at an increased risk of asbestos exposure. Many of them have developed mesothelioma or other lung diseases.
A mesothelioma law suit can lead to compensation for medical expenses as well as lost wages. The families of mesothelioma patients can also receive compensation for funeral costs and loss of companionship. These compensations are a great help to mesothelioma patients and their families. Asbestos exposure victims should seek legal representation to obtain financial compensation for medical expenses and other losses. Asbestos lawsuits have resulted in millions of dollars in settlements or jury verdicts.
Mesothelioma lawsuits can be lengthy and complex, but an attorney for mesothelioma can alleviate stress and avoid financial hardship. Asbestos lawyers can work on a contingent basis that means they're not paid until they are successful in winning the lawsuit.
